The superionic Agl-Ag2O-V2O5 system: Electrical conductivity studies on glass and polycrystalline forms

TL;DR: In this article, the electrical conductivity of the pulverized samples, pressed together with an electrode mixture of silver and electrolyte (1:2 by weight) under 5000 kg cm−2 pressure to form pellets 10 mm in diameter and 2 to 3 mm in thickness, was measured in the temperature range 300 to 365 K at 1 kHz.
